Thinking of making a career transition into web development? Want to know more about what it takes? Join us at the Galvanize Platte Campus to hear from a panel of web developers who have made the switch themselves!

Transitioning to a new career can be an overwhelming time in your life with a lot of uncertainties, questions, and confusion. We're bringing together a panel of all backgrounds and ages to talk about their experience transitioning their career and how they went from no coding skills to a full time web developer.
